 Open up your info reader; either inside Emacs or XEmacs, by typing
'info' at a bash prompt, or via http and dwww, and read the 'readline'
manual, which you've obviously not heard of yet...  There is also a
lot of information in the BASH manual page and its info's; also
required reading.  It'll take you a couple of hours, but the time is
well spent!
